Where The Day Takes You

I found this on Netflix. It's about this guy named King who wears a leather jacket with a snake on it, and he leads this group of runaway white people that live on the streets of Los Angeles, one of them is a drug addict who wears a varsity jacket with a W on it played by Sean Astin. Hot Laura Flynn Boyle joins the group and she hooks up with King. King eventually gets into this spat with some other guy and that guy gets shot by one of the young guys in the group who has gay sex to get by which causes some drama. Kyle McLaughlin plays a drug dealer who lives in one of those rooms with graffiti on the walls and an incline bench press rack next to the couch. It's Will Smith's first movie as well apparently, he plays a guy in a wheelchair without legs. I don't know, it was basically a glorified episode of Melrose Place with a better cast but equally as melodramatic. Movies from the early nineties hit a specific nostalgic nerve with me though so it kept my attention.
